1. After listening to voice mail message or forwarding message, how do you keep as new with light still on?
2. If I forward vm message within my office, and I add a greeting to the beginning of it, the original message does not forward, only the beginning greeting? Help, please.
Thanks, Rick

As far as the light going out after you listen to a voicemail , as long as you didn't save or delete it , check the notify schedule for a mailbox , check the light off template , make sure the "Type" is pickup.

No , you will need a 6 conductor base cord and a PPTC-9 adapter , and connect to your serial port on the computer
